Description
These flaky puff pastry danishes are filled with a sweet cherry filling and topped with a buttery crumble. Perfect as a breakfast treat, brunch item, or dessert, they’re easy to make and irresistibly delicious.
Ingredients
For the Cherry Filling:
-
2 cups fresh or frozen cherries, pitted
-
¼ cup granulated sugar
-
1 tablespoon cornstarch
-
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
-
1 teaspoon lemon juice
For the Pastry:
-
1 sheet puff pastry (thawed)
For the Crumble Topping:
-
¼ cup all-purpose flour
-
¼ cup packed light brown sugar
-
3 tablespoons cold unsalted butter, diced
-
½ teaspoon ground cinnamon (optional)
For Glaze (optional):
-
½ cup powdered sugar
-
1–2 tablespoons milk or lemon juice
Instructions
-
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
-
Prepare the cherry filling: Combine cherries, sugar, cornstarch, vanilla, and lemon juice in a saucepan. Cook over medium heat, stirring, until cherries release juices and mixture thickens (~5 min). Remove from heat and let cool.
-
Roll out puff pastry sheet on a lightly floured surface. Cut into 4 equal squares or rectangles.
-
Place a spoonful of cherry filling in the center of each pastry square.
-
For the crumble: Mix flour, brown sugar, and cinnamon. Cut in cold butter until mixture resembles coarse crumbs. Sprinkle evenly over cherry filling.
-
Bake the danishes for 15–18 minutes or until puffed and golden brown.
-
(Optional) Mix powdered sugar and milk or lemon juice for glaze. Drizzle over warm danishes before serving.
